Abstract

Remote sensing of crop growth monitoring is an important technique to guide agricultural production. To gain a comprehensive understanding of historical progression and current status, and future trend of remote sensing researches and applications in the field of crop growth monitoring in China, a study was carried out based on the publications from the past 20 years by Chinese scholars. Using the knowledge mapping software CiteSpace, a quantitative and qualitative analysis of research development, current hotspots, and future directions of crop growth monitoring using remote sensing technology in China was conducted. Furthermore, the relationship between high-frequency keywords and the emerging hot topics were visually analyzed. The results revealed that Chinese researchers paid more attention on keywords such as “vegetation index”, “crop growth”, “winter wheat”, “leaf area index (LAI)”, and “model” in the field of crop growth monitoring, and “LAI” and “unmanned aerial vehicle (UAV)”, appeared increasingly in frontier research of this discipline. Overall, bibliometric results from this CiteSpace-aided study provide a quantitative visualization to enrich our understanding on the historical development, current status, and future trend of crop growth monitoring in China.

Introduction

Crop growth stage represent the morphological phase in the process of crop growth and development. Information on crop growth condition was obtained from field scouting. This method can be accurate, it is time-consuming, costly, and limited in area of survey. With the fast development of geospatial science and technology, remote sensing technologies were increasingly applied to monitoring crop growth conditions [2,4,5]. With the fast development of UAV, remote sensing technology can capture crop growth in real time, which can help with crop yield forecast, pest and disease detection, and farm insurance payoff [6,7,8,9]
